Benefits and Risks of Drinking Green Tea

Many individuals who are wary of the side effects associated with traditional pancreatic cancer treatments often explore alternative or natural remedies. Green tea enthusiasts claim that consuming this beverage can help prevent the development of the disease and even eliminate malignant cells. They attribute these benefits to epigallocatechin-3-gallate (EGCG), a substance found abundantly in green tea. While there may be anecdotal stories about miraculous recoveries attributed to green tea, it is important to note that relying solely on this form of treatment poses significant risks without solid medical evidence.


Coenzyme Q10 Enzyme

The Coenzyme Q10 enzyme is naturally found in various food sources such as peanuts, beef, soybeans, and salmon. It is also available as a supplement in health food stores. Proponents of natural medicine believe that this enzyme can enhance the body’s natural defense against pancreatic cancer and other significant diseases, as well as help eliminate harmful free radicals. However, while incorporating these foods into one’s diet is harmless, traditional medical professionals remain skeptical about their ability to replace conventional medical treatments.
